The Benazir Income Support Program (BISP) is a government initiative aimed at providing direct financial assistance to families living below the poverty line in Pakistan. The goal of the program is to reduce poverty and provide economic support to vulnerable groups, including widows, orphans, and people with disabilities. The BISP 8171 initiative is an extension of this program, specifically focused on delivering timely financial help to eligible individuals who have completed the necessary registration and verification process.

Eligibility Criteria for Receiving the Rs. 13,500

To ensure that the BISP 8171 Program benefits only those in genuine need, there are specific eligibility criteria. Here’s what you need to know to determine whether you are eligible for the Rs. 13,500 payment:

  1. Income Limit:
    • The monthly household income must be under Rs. 50,000. This limit ensures that the program supports low-income families who truly need assistance.
  2. Priority to Vulnerable Groups:
    • Special priority is given to female-headed households, as well as widows, orphans, and disabled persons.
  3. Poverty Score:
    • Families who have a poverty score of less than 32 in the National Socio-Economic Registry (NSER) survey are eligible.
  4. Exclusion Criteria:
    • People who fall into the following categories are not eligible:
      • Government employees
      • Taxpayers
      • Landowners with more than two acres of land
      • Individuals with more than Rs. 50,000 in their bank account.

If you meet these criteria, you can receive the Rs. 13,500 payment as part of the BISP 8171 Program.

How to Check Eligibility and Payment Status

While the BISP 8171 web portal is temporarily unavailable, you can still check your eligibility and payment status using the following methods:

  1. SMS Service:
    • Open your message app and type your 13-digit CNIC number (without dashes).
    • Send this message to 8171.
    • You will receive a reply with details about your eligibility, payment status, and collection point.
  2. BISP Helpline:
    • Call the official BISP Helpline at 0800-26477.
    • Provide your CNIC number, and the representative will help you check your eligibility and payment status.
  3. BISP Tehsil Office:
    • If the SMS service and helpline are unavailable, visit your nearest BISP Tehsil Office.
    • Provide your original CNIC and the registered mobile number to the representative for verification.

New Registration Process for BISP 8171 (April 2025)

If you haven’t registered yet, and you believe you meet the eligibility criteria, it’s not too late to sign up for the BISP 8171 Program. Here’s how you can complete your registration:

  1. Update Your Documents:
    • Ensure all your documents are current and complete before proceeding.
  2. Visit the Nearest BISP Office:
    • Go to your local BISP office and request the registration form.
  3. Fill out the Registration Form:
    • Provide all your details accurately in the registration form.
    • Your information will be verified through the NSER survey and a biometric verification process.
  4. Verification Process:
    • After completing the registration and verification, your details will be processed, and you will receive a confirmation message about your eligibility.

Once you are verified, you will begin receiving the Rs. 13,500 payments in future installments.
